The author introduces a pseudometric on the set of random variables by \[ d_T(X,Y,f) = \sup \{ |E f (X+t) - E f(Y+t)|; \;t \in \mathbb R \} \] for \(f \in C^r (\mathbb{R})\). This metric is motivated by the classical Trotter operator and its properties for proving the central limit theorem. With respect to this metric the convergence rate of the arithmetic mean to the expectation is determined.
